日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

自己怎么開發(fā)APP軟件

=================

一、APP開發(fā)的款式與成本

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

想要開發(fā)一款手機(jī)APP,首先需要考慮的是APP的款式,也就是選擇固定款還是定制款。兩者的價(jià)格和開發(fā)時(shí)間都有所不同。

固定款A(yù)PP

固定款A(yù)PP是指直接套用已有的、現(xiàn)成的APP固定模板。這種方式的開發(fā)時(shí)間短,大約2~3天就可以完成,費(fèi)用也相對較低,一般在幾千到幾萬之間。但由于客戶拿不到源代碼,不能根據(jù)企業(yè)需求進(jìn)行定制,如果以后需要功能升級(jí)或系統(tǒng)維護(hù),只能重新開發(fā)一個(gè)新的軟件。

定制款A(yù)PP

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

定制款A(yù)PP的功能和設(shè)計(jì)都是根據(jù)客戶需求重新開發(fā)的,過程比較繁瑣,需要多個(gè)工種協(xié)同完成。由于APP的功能和設(shè)計(jì)都是定制的,因此價(jià)格會(huì)相對較高。開發(fā)時(shí)間也較長,可能需要兩三個(gè)月甚至更長的時(shí)間。

二、手機(jī)APP平臺(tái)的差異與成本

-

現(xiàn)在市面上流行的手機(jī)APP制作平臺(tái)主要有安卓系統(tǒng)和蘋果系統(tǒng)。制作蘋果系統(tǒng)的手機(jī)APP軟件費(fèi)用一般比安卓平臺(tái)的費(fèi)用要高一些,因?yàn)樘O果公司的封閉性和手機(jī)APP開發(fā)語言的難度增加了開發(fā)的復(fù)雜性。

三、APP制作成本詳解

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

APP的制作成本不僅包括開發(fā)成本,還包含參與人員的工資,如產(chǎn)品經(jīng)理、客戶端工程師、后端工程師和UI設(shè)計(jì)師等。這些人員的月薪加起來可能超過4、5萬元。

四、APP開發(fā)公司所在地的影響

-

同樣實(shí)力的APP開發(fā)公司,在不同的城市也會(huì)導(dǎo)致APP的成本費(fèi)用有所不同。

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

如何開發(fā)一個(gè)移動(dòng)終端APP軟件

===============

一、明確目標(biāo)市場和用戶需求

--

要通過市場調(diào)研和數(shù)據(jù)分析,了解目標(biāo)用戶的痛點(diǎn)和需求,以及競爭對手的優(yōu)缺點(diǎn)。這有助于確定APP的核心功能和特色,從而吸引用戶并提高市場競爭力。

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

二、進(jìn)行APP的設(shè)計(jì)和規(guī)劃

--

在明確目標(biāo)市場后,需要進(jìn)行APP的設(shè)計(jì)和規(guī)劃,包括UI/UX設(shè)計(jì)、功能規(guī)劃、技術(shù)選型、數(shù)據(jù)庫設(shè)計(jì)等。UI/UX設(shè)計(jì)要關(guān)注用戶體驗(yàn),確保界面美觀、交互流暢;功能規(guī)劃要圍繞用戶需求,提供有價(jià)值的功能;技術(shù)選型要考慮團(tuán)隊(duì)的技術(shù)能力和市場趨勢;數(shù)據(jù)庫設(shè)計(jì)要確保數(shù)據(jù)的安全性、穩(wěn)定性和擴(kuò)展性。

三. 進(jìn)行APP的開發(fā)和測試

--

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

完成設(shè)計(jì)和規(guī)劃后,進(jìn)入開發(fā)和測試階段。開發(fā)過程中要遵循編碼規(guī)范,保證代碼質(zhì)量和可維護(hù)性。同時(shí)要進(jìn)行單元測試、集成測試、性能測試等,確保APP的穩(wěn)定性和性能。還需要不斷迭代和優(yōu)化,以滿足用戶反饋和市場變化。

通過以上步驟和注意事項(xiàng),你可以更好地了解如何開發(fā)一款手機(jī)APP軟件,并為自己或企業(yè)的移動(dòng)應(yīng)用項(xiàng)目做好充分的準(zhǔn)備和規(guī)劃。怎么開發(fā)App軟件?一步步帶你了解如何自己開發(fā)App

無論是面向iOS還是Android的應(yīng)用開發(fā),遵循一定的開發(fā)流程是確保項(xiàng)目有序進(jìn)行的基石。讓我們逐步探索如何自己開發(fā)App。

一、明確目標(biāo)市場與用戶需求

你的App應(yīng)用是為誰而開發(fā)?是面向兒童的游戲類應(yīng)用,還是幫助用戶理財(cái)?shù)挠涃~類應(yīng)用?每個(gè)應(yīng)用都有其特定的適用人群,這決定了你的應(yīng)用內(nèi)容和用戶體驗(yàn)設(shè)計(jì)。深入了解你的目標(biāo)用戶,挖掘他們的需求和痛點(diǎn),是開發(fā)App的第一步。

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

二、明確應(yīng)用的功能與目的

你的App具體是做什么的?為了吸引用戶,你的App需要解決什么問題?一個(gè)成功的App往往聚焦于解決某一特定問題。例如,“知學(xué)”App,其目標(biāo)就是幫助學(xué)生更高效地學(xué)習(xí)。明確這一目的后,團(tuán)隊(duì)設(shè)計(jì)了在線課程、學(xué)習(xí)社區(qū)、智能推薦等核心功能。

三、設(shè)計(jì)與規(guī)劃

在明確了理念和構(gòu)想之后,接下來是設(shè)計(jì)用戶界面。用戶界面是用戶與App交互的橋梁,應(yīng)該追求簡潔美觀、便捷的原則,致力于帶給用戶良好的使用體驗(yàn)。要定義好交互方式,如手指點(diǎn)擊、滑動(dòng)、捏合等操作,確保用戶的每一次操作都能得到精確響應(yīng)。

四、開發(fā)與測試

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

設(shè)計(jì)完成后,進(jìn)入開發(fā)階段。選擇合適的開發(fā)框架和數(shù)據(jù)庫,如“知學(xué)”App選擇了React Native開發(fā)框架和MySQL數(shù)據(jù)庫。在開發(fā)過程中,注重用戶體驗(yàn)和性能優(yōu)化,不斷迭代和改進(jìn)。充分的測試是確保App質(zhì)量的關(guān)鍵,不容忽略。

五、發(fā)布與推廣

完成開發(fā)與測試后,進(jìn)行App的發(fā)布和推廣。通過應(yīng)用商店、社交媒體、廣告投放等渠道廣泛推廣。關(guān)注用戶反饋和市場變化,及時(shí)優(yōu)化和調(diào)整App,以保持競爭力。例如,“知學(xué)”App在發(fā)布后,通過與學(xué)生互動(dòng),不斷進(jìn)行優(yōu)化,現(xiàn)已成為眾多學(xué)生喜愛的學(xué)習(xí)工具。

開發(fā)一個(gè)移動(dòng)終端App軟件需要經(jīng)過多個(gè)步驟,包括明確目標(biāo)市場和用戶需求、設(shè)計(jì)與規(guī)劃、開發(fā)與測試、發(fā)布與推廣等。在整過程中,注重用戶體驗(yàn)、性能優(yōu)化和市場變化,是確保App競爭力的關(guān)鍵。希望這篇文章能幫助你對如何自己開發(fā)App有更深入的了解。APP開發(fā)之堅(jiān)實(shí)基礎(chǔ):數(shù)據(jù)模型與費(fèi)用解讀

====================

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

一、數(shù)據(jù)模型的重要性

在APP開發(fā)中,一個(gè)優(yōu)質(zhì)的數(shù)據(jù)模型猶如堅(jiān)固的基石,為APP奠定了穩(wěn)定的基礎(chǔ)。它不僅使得APP具備強(qiáng)大的擴(kuò)展性,還極大地簡化了未來修改和迭代的流程。一個(gè)好的數(shù)據(jù)模型意味著順暢的用戶體驗(yàn)、高效的運(yùn)行速度和優(yōu)質(zhì)的后臺(tái)管理。

二、APP開發(fā)費(fèi)用概述

當(dāng)我們談?wù)揂PP開發(fā),除了技術(shù)實(shí)現(xiàn)的細(xì)節(jié),費(fèi)用也是一個(gè)不可忽視的重要因素。簡單來說,APP的開發(fā)費(fèi)用涉及到人力、時(shí)間和人員工資。那么,如何計(jì)算這個(gè)費(fèi)用呢?

三、影響APP開發(fā)報(bào)價(jià)的因素

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

1. APP支持平臺(tái)

常見的移動(dòng)平臺(tái)如谷歌的Android和蘋果的iOS(包括iPhone和iPad)。開發(fā)的APP是針對單一平臺(tái)還是雙平臺(tái),都直接影響著開發(fā)成本。除此之外,許多APP還配備了網(wǎng)站版的管理后臺(tái),其開發(fā)成本也是需要考慮的一部分。

2. 開發(fā)人員工資

開發(fā)人員的工資是外包項(xiàng)目報(bào)價(jià)的基礎(chǔ)。這些費(fèi)用包括產(chǎn)品經(jīng)理、UI設(shè)計(jì)師、前端工程師、服務(wù)端工程師以及iOS和Android客戶端工程師等。以iOS開發(fā)工程師為例,其工資可能占據(jù)開發(fā)成本的大頭。除此之外,還需考慮社保等其他人力成本支出。

3. 產(chǎn)品功能的復(fù)雜程度

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

產(chǎn)品的功能越復(fù)雜,所需的開發(fā)人員和時(shí)間就越多,自然開發(fā)費(fèi)用也就越高。項(xiàng)目報(bào)價(jià)將根據(jù)開發(fā)所需的人員和天數(shù)進(jìn)行計(jì)算。

4. 外包團(tuán)隊(duì)的經(jīng)驗(yàn)與素質(zhì)

對于功能復(fù)雜的項(xiàng)目,外包團(tuán)隊(duì)的素質(zhì)對結(jié)果影響顯著。經(jīng)驗(yàn)豐富的團(tuán)隊(duì)往往能更高效地完成任務(wù),但其報(bào)價(jià)也會(huì)相應(yīng)更高。

5. 外包團(tuán)隊(duì)的所在地

同樣能力的外包團(tuán)隊(duì)在不同城市會(huì)導(dǎo)致開發(fā)成本的差異。一線城市如北京、深圳和上海的開發(fā)者薪資及生活成本較高,因此報(bào)價(jià)也會(huì)相應(yīng)上升。

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

四、費(fèi)用計(jì)算實(shí)例

假設(shè)一個(gè)iOS開發(fā)工程師的日工資為1000元(包含20%的利潤),若該項(xiàng)目需要一個(gè)iOS開發(fā)工程師工作30天,那么總費(fèi)用就是30,000元。實(shí)際開發(fā)中還會(huì)涉及到其他人員及多平臺(tái)的開發(fā)工作,費(fèi)用會(huì)相應(yīng)增加。

五、結(jié)語

APP的開發(fā)費(fèi)用涉及多個(gè)因素,包括平臺(tái)支持、人員工資、功能復(fù)雜度、團(tuán)隊(duì)經(jīng)驗(yàn)和地域等。為了確保項(xiàng)目的順利進(jìn)行和最終的質(zhì)量,選擇一家經(jīng)驗(yàn)豐富、報(bào)價(jià)合理的外包團(tuán)隊(duì)至關(guān)重要。而一個(gè)優(yōu)質(zhì)的數(shù)據(jù)模型則是確保APP穩(wěn)固基石的關(guān)鍵所在。了解這些因素后,你就可以更加明智地決策,為你的APP打造一個(gè)堅(jiān)實(shí)的基礎(chǔ)。

app軟件開發(fā)流程詳解:零基礎(chǔ)如何自主開發(fā)軟件應(yīng)用?

本文原地址:http://m.czyjwy.com/news/79198.html
本站文章均來自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:APP軟件開發(fā)秘籍:從設(shè)計(jì)到上線一站式指南
下一篇:APP軟件開發(fā)流程詳解:從設(shè)計(jì)到上線全過程指南